Couldn’t hardly believe my baby was ONE!! After much internet surfing, I decided on the rubber ducky theme! But with a pink twist!
The cricut was put to good use.
We used a canvas drop cloth from a hardware store for the banner. It was durable and economical!
Apparently, I made the piƱata a little too strong. It took a lot a whacks to crack that ducky open!!
I borrowed the Wilton Duck pan from my sister-in-law. It was surprisingly easy to use!
I bought plastic table clothes from the dollar store and sewed feather boas around the edges. It gave plastic table clothes a more festive look! And we just added white sticker dots for pok-a-dot effect!
An inflatable duck tub made an excellent cooler for drinks!
